云服务器上运行Docker容器的方法与技巧

在云服务器上使用Docker可以方便地构建和运行应用程序,同时也可以提高应用的可移植性和安全性。本文将会介绍云服务器上运行Docker容器的方法与技巧。

创新互联凭借在网站建设、网站推广领域领先的技术能力和多年的行业经验,为客户提供超值的营销型网站建设服务,我们始终认为:好的营销型网站就是好的业务员。我们已成功为企业单位、个人等客户提供了网站设计制作、成都网站制作服务,以良好的商业信誉,完善的服务及深厚的技术力量处于同行领先地位。

# 第一步:选择适当的云服务器

在选择云服务器时,需要考虑以下因素:

1. 操作系统:需要选择支持Docker的操作系统,最好是Linux系统。

2. 硬件配置:选择硬件配置较高的云服务器,以保证Docker的运行性能和稳定性。

3. 安全性:要选择有优秀安全保障的云服务器供应商,避免因为安全问题导致应用程序运行出现问题。

# 第二步:安装和配置Docker

安装和配置Docker是云服务器上运行Docker的基本步骤。以下是安装和配置Docker的主要步骤。

1. 安装Docker

Docker可以通过运行以下命令进行安装:

sudo apt-get update

sudo apt-get install docker-ce

2. 配置Docker

安装完成后,需要进行一些配置,包括开启Docker服务、设置系统密码和开机自启动。

sudo systemctl start docker

sudo systemctl enable docker

sudo passwd

sudo systemctl enable docker

完成以上配置后,Docker就可以正常地运行了。

# 第三步:创建Docker容器

创建Docker容器是使用Docker的重要步骤。以下是创建Docker容器的主要步骤:

1. 创建Docker镜像

Docker容器是由镜像生成的,所以首先需要创建一个Docker镜像。可以通过从公共镜像库中下载镜像,也可以根据自己的需求制作镜像。

sudo docker pull ubuntu

2. 运行Docker容器

运行一个Docker容器很简单,只需要运行以下命令即可。

sudo docker run -it ubuntu bash

# 第四步:Docker容器的管理和维护

在运行Docker容器后,需要进行一些管理和维护工作,确保Docker容器的正常运行。以下是Docker容器的管理和维护的主要步骤:

1. 监控Docker容器

Docker容器需要不断地监控才能保证其正常运行,可以通过以下命令进行监控。

sudo docker stats

2. 容器备份和恢复

在容器备份和恢复时,需要将容器打包成镜像并保存在Docker镜像库中,可以通过以下命令来实现。

sudo docker commit

sudo docker save -o

3. 容器的日志管理

容器的日志管理非常重要,需要定期清理容器日志和记录。可以通过以下命令来查看容器日志。

sudo docker logs [-f]

# 第五步:Docker容器安全

在使用Docker时,容器的安全性非常重要。以下是Docker容器安全的主要注意事项:

1. 限制容器权限

限制容器的权限,避免容器对云服务器的其他环境造成影响。

2. 利用Docker安全工具

可以使用Docker提供的安全工具,例如Docker Bench和Docker Security等。

## 总结

在本文中,我们介绍了在云服务器上运行Docker容器的方法与技巧。需要注意的是,选择适当的云服务器环境,进行Docker的安装和配置,创建和管理Docker容器,并关注Docker容器的安全性。只有这样,我们才能成功地在云服务器上运行Docker容器,构建和运行高效的应用程序。


分享文章:云服务器上运行Docker容器的方法与技巧
文章出自:http://myzitong.com/article/eesghi.html